.custom-carousel-wrapper{position:relative;width:100vw;margin-left:calc(-50vw + 50%);overflow:hidden;background:var(--color-background)}.shopify-section:has(.custom-carousel-wrapper),.shopify-section .custom-carousel-wrapper{margin:0!important;padding:0!important}.shopify-section:has(.custom-carousel-wrapper) .section,.shopify-section .custom-carousel-wrapper .section{margin:0!important;padding:0!important}.section.custom-carousel-section,.custom-carousel-section{margin:0!important;padding:0!important}body .shopify-section:first-child,main .shopify-section:first-child,.main-content .shopify-section:first-child{margin-top:0!important}body .shopify-section:first-child .section,main .shopify-section:first-child .section,.main-content .shopify-section:first-child .section{margin-top:0!important;padding-top:0!important}.custom-carousel-wrapper{margin-top:0!important;padding-top:0!important}body:has(.custom-carousel-wrapper){padding-top:0!important}body.template-index,.template-index{padding-top:0!important}.custom-carousel{position:relative;width:100%;height:100vh;min-height:100vh}@media screen and (max-width: 749px){.custom-carousel{height:100vh;min-height:100vh}}.carousel-slide{position:absolute;top:0;left:0;width:100%;height:100%;opacity:0;transition:opacity .6s ease-in-out;z-index:1}.carousel-slide.active{opacity:1;z-index:2}.slide-link{display:block;width:100%;height:100%;text-decoration:none;color:inherit;cursor:pointer;transition:opacity .3s ease}.slide-link:hover{opacity:.5}.slide-link:focus{outline:3px solid rgba(var(--color-foreground),.8);outline-offset:2px}.slide-content{width:100%;height:100%;display:flex}.slide-content.two-columns{gap:0}.slide-content.two-columns .column{flex:1;position:relative;overflow:hidden}.slide-content.one-column .column{width:100%;position:relative;overflow:hidden}.column img{width:100%;height:100%;object-fit:cover;object-position:center;display:block;transition:transform .3s ease}.placeholder-image{width:100%;height:100%;background:linear-gradient(45deg,#f0f0f0,#e0e0e0);display:flex;align-items:center;justify-content:center;color:rgba(var(--color-foreground),.6);font-size:1.8rem;font-weight:500}.slide-text-overlay{position:absolute;bottom:50px;left:0;right:0;padding:0 30px;z-index:5;pointer-events:none}.slide-small-text{font-size:24px!important;line-height:1.2!important;margin:0 0 8px!important;color:#fff!important;font-weight:400!important;letter-spacing:normal!important;text-transform:none!important;font-family:NewEdge666-Rounded,Arial,sans-serif!important}.slide-title{font-size:48px!important;line-height:1.1!important;margin:0!important;color:#fff!important;font-weight:700!important;letter-spacing:normal!important;text-transform:uppercase!important;font-family:NewEdge666-Rounded,Arial,sans-serif!important}@media screen and (max-width: 749px){.slide-text-overlay{display:block!important;position:absolute;top:auto;left:0;right:0;bottom:60px;transform:none;padding:0 20px;text-align:left;z-index:5;pointer-events:none}.slide-small-text{font-size:12px!important;line-height:1.3!important}.slide-title{font-size:32px!important;line-height:1.1!important}}.carousel-status-bars{position:absolute;bottom:20px;left:30px;right:30px;display:flex!important;flex-direction:row!important;align-items:center;justify-content:space-between;z-index:10;height:10px}.status-bar{width:calc((100% - 20px) / 3);height:10px;background-color:#ffffff40;border-radius:5px;overflow:hidden;position:relative;display:inline-block}.status-bar:not(:last-child){margin-right:10px}.status-bar-fill{height:100%;width:0%;background-color:#ffffff80;border-radius:5px;will-change:width;transition:width 5s linear;display:block!important}.status-bar-fill.is-animating{-webkit-animation:fillProgress 5s linear forwards;animation:fillProgress 5s linear forwards;transition:none}@-webkit-keyframes fillProgress{0%{width:0%}to{width:100%}}@keyframes fillProgress{0%{width:0%}to{width:100%}}.status-bar-fill{-webkit-transform:translate3d(0,0,0);transform:translateZ(0);-webkit-backface-visibility:hidden;backface-visibility:hidden;-webkit-perspective:1000;perspective:1000}@media screen and (max-width: 749px){.carousel-status-bars{display:none}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}.carousel-slide.active{animation:fadeIn .6s ease-in-out}.desktop-only{display:block}.mobile-only{display:none}@media screen and (max-width: 749px){.desktop-only{display:none}.mobile-only{display:block}.slide-content.two-columns,.slide-content.one-column{flex-direction:column}.slide-content .column.mobile-only{flex:none;height:100%;width:100%}}@media (prefers-color-scheme: dark){.placeholder-image{background:linear-gradient(45deg,#2a2a2a,#1a1a1a);color:#fff9}}@media (prefers-reduced-motion: reduce){.carousel-slide,.column img,.carousel-nav,.carousel-indicators .indicator{transition:none}}
/*# sourceMappingURL=/cdn/shop/t/3/assets/custom-carousel.css.map */
